About this property

Pet-Friendly Downtown Ironton minutes away Elephant Rocks, Johnson Shut-ins

Summary:
The Ironton bungalow is in a quite neighborhood street in downtown. Located a block off Main St. you can walk to town square restaurants and coffee shop. Enjoy the front porch for relaxing. Centrally-located home in in the Arcadia Valley , just minutes from Johnson Shut-Ins, Elephant Rocks and Taum Sauk State Parks, Black River Floating, Shepherd Mountain Bike Park, Pilot Knob battlefield and Millstream Gardens.

The Space:
Fully stocked kitchen and small workspace with laundry, you get the whole house and garage for gear storage and big yard for your 4 legged friend. Coffee bar to enjoy with expresso machine, french press, drip or tea options. Enjoy the front porch for Moring coffee and afternoon drinks or the back patio for grilling.

Guest Access:
All of downtown is a walk out out back gate. The Wheelhouse Shepherd Mt. Bike Park HQ across the street !

The Neighborhood:
The Bungalow is set in a small quiet downtown neighborhood

Getting Around:
Walking distance to all of Ironton

Other Things to Note:
Parking and garage access to store gear and bikes

Interaction with Guests:
Self Check-in instruction will be sent prior to you arrival

About the area

Ironton

This holiday home is located in Ironton. Fort Davidson State Historic Site and Missouri Mines State Historic Site are local landmarks, and some of the area's activities can be experienced at Arcadia Valley Golf Club and Shepherd Mountain Bike Park and Hiking Trails.
